Company Info

United Overseas Bank Limited (UOB) is a leading bank in Asia, headquartered in Singapore. Established in 1935, UOB provides a wide range of financial services including personal financial services, commercial and corporate banking, investment banking, and asset management. With a strong presence in Southeast Asia, UOB is committed to providing quality service and innovative financial solutions to its customers. The bank is known for its stability, customer-centric approach, and commitment to community development.

Destination Guide

Singapore is a vibrant city-state known for its diverse culture, excellent infrastructure, and thriving economy. Job opportunities are abundant, especially in finance, technology, and healthcare sectors. The lifestyle is fast-paced, with a blend of modernity and tradition. Singapore offers a high standard of living, excellent public services, and a safe environment. The city is a melting pot of cultures, offering a rich culinary scene and numerous cultural festivals. For expatriates, obtaining a work visa is generally straightforward, especially for skilled professionals. Relocation is facilitated by the country's efficient public transport and housing options. English is widely spoken, making it easier for foreigners to integrate into the local community.
